US – Insights company Directions Inc has promoted Elizabeth Finn to the newly created role of chief client officer.
Finn (pictured) will lead the company’s account team in her new role and oversee all client relationships and engagements.
In addition, Finn will lead Directions’ client service, marketing and business intelligence functions and will report to its chief executive, Jim Lane.
Before taking up her new role, Finn was senior vice-president and led Directions’ travel and hospitality division and shopper practice, as well as serving on the company’s board of directors and executive committee.
Finn has been at Directions since June 2016, before which she was a senior-level consultant and strategic partner at Kantar.
Directions Inc is a collective of insights brands headquartered in Cincinnati, US, and offering quantitative, qualitative and management consulting tools through the brands Directions, Seek Company and Aimpoint Research.
Lane said: “I am thrilled to welcome Beth to the executive team of Directions Inc and look forward to her fresh perspective as we build on the strengths of our three-brand organisation.
“Beth’s client focus, leadership, talent and drive to deliver value will be invaluable to our organisation as we navigate our industry’s future opportunities and challenges.”
